Output 8ebc8402217a36ebfc6e8de21e874c207bd664abdd8e8c70b234f35a6488aabd:7

value
134550796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e48ed71a5c4d921f12465743b1afb4a2ce99d5ab OP_EQUAL
address
MUjfQt6eepsjyovHhaV3dJ4KE1soAV42oD
transaction
8ebc8402217a36ebfc6e8de21e874c207bd664abdd8e8c70b234f35a6488aabd
spent
true